Accellion, Leader In Private Cloud File Sharing, Joins Cloud Security Alliance

11:00:11 - 29 May 2014

Company Brings Enterprise Information Security and Private Cloud Expertise to the CSA

PALO ALTO, CA--(Marketwired - May 29, 2014) -  Accellion, Inc., the pioneer in providing secure mobile solutions to enterprise organizations that enable increased business productivity, today announced that it has joined the Cloud Security Alliance (CSA), a not-for-profit organization with a mission to promote the use of best practices for providing security assurance within cloud computing, and to provide education on the uses of cloud computing to help secure all other forms of computing.

"Enabling enterprise organizations to benefit from the scalability and flexibility that cloud computing provides, while ensuring information security, is an essential part of Accellion's vision," said Paula Skokowski, CMO of Accellion. "By joining the CSA, we will support the creation of best practices and technology standards in the cloud industry, so that enterprises can securely utilize cloud technology to increase business productivity."

With more than a decade of experience providing secure, content sharing solutions to enterprises, Accellion brings significant cloud security experience to the CSA. Its newest offering, kiteworks by Accellion was launched earlier this year and features a three-tier private cloud architecture and mobile-first design with integrated productivity tools for secure creation, editing, annotation and sharing of content on mobile devices, including universal access to enterprise content stores. With kiteworks, organizations are able to leverage secure cloud computing to realize mobile productivity gains, while benefitting from the security controls and features of an enterprise-grade solution.

"Accellion is a world leader in secure, private cloud mobile file sharing," said Jim Reavis, CEO of the CSA. "The insights that they bring from innovating secure information sharing solutions for their global customer base, will be an important part of our efforts in advancing the ability of companies to securely move their business into the cloud."

About the Cloud Security Alliance
The Cloud Security Alliance is a not-for-profit organization with a mission to promote the use of best practices for providing security assurance within Cloud Computing, and to provide education on the uses of Cloud Computing to help secure all other forms of computing. The Cloud Security Alliance is led by a broad coalition of industry practitioners, corporations, associations and other key stakeholders.
